Rob Stein is superintendent of the Roaring Fork School District. He has worked on the front lines of education reform for over 30 years, as a teacher, administrator, university professor, and educational consultant. Stein led a high-profile turnaround effort at Manual High School and has served as head of school at Graland Country Day School and executive director at Rocky Mountain School of Expeditionary Learning, all in Denver. He has taught courses in educational leadership and school reform at University of Colorado, Denver University, and Harvard Graduate School of Education. Stein has published, presented, and consulted locally and nationally on organizational development, school leadership, research-based practice and school change.
